Unveiling the Breast Cancer Gallery


The Breast Cancer Gallery is more than just an art exhibition; it is a symbol of resilience, hope, and solidarity in the fight against breast cancer. Through art, it brings awareness, support, and healing to individuals and communities affected by this disease.

The Power of Art in Healing



  1. Emotional Expression: Art allows individuals to express their emotions, experiences, and journeys with breast cancer in a profound and cathartic manner.

  2. Community Support: The gallery fosters a sense of community and support, connecting individuals with shared experiences and providing a platform for dialogue and empathy.

  3. Raising Awareness: Through artistic expression, the gallery raises awareness about breast cancer, prevention, early detection, and the importance of support networks.
